A compound is a liquid at room temperature, dissolves in water, and the resulting solution is weakly conducting. the compound is polar molecular: true of false?

True, for example, hydrogen peroxide (liquid):

H₂O₂ + H₂O ⇄ H₃O⁺ + HO₂⁻

HO₂⁻ + H₂O ⇄ H₃O⁺ + O₂²⁻

(the resulting solution is weakly conducting)
